Meaning of Daija

The meaning of Daija is not firmly established in traditional linguistic sources. It is likely a modern English creation, possibly derived from the word ‘already’ or inspired by similar names like Deja, which itself comes from the French phrase ‘déjà vu’ meaning ‘already seen.’ Research across multiple languages—including Arabic, Persian, Pashto, Urdu, Punjabi, Sindhi, Balochi, Kurdish, Turkish, Bengali, Sanskrit, Hindi, Hebrew, Aramaic, Latin, Greek, Germanic, Celtic, Slavic, African, Chinese, Japanese, and regional dialects—reveals no documented etymology or historical usage. As such, its meaning is speculative, often interpreted as ‘already,’ ‘already born,’ or ‘pre-existing’ in contemporary naming contexts.

Origin & Cultural Significance

Daija originates from modern English naming trends, emerging in the late 20th and early 21st centuries. It does not have roots in ancient or traditional naming systems from cultures like Arabic, Persian, Sanskrit, or Hebrew. The name gained traction in the United States and other English-speaking regions, possibly influenced by the popularity of names ending in ‘-a’ or similar-sounding names such as Deja. Its usage is primarily secular and multi-faith, without specific ties to Christianity or any other religion, contrary to some claims. Cultural associations like lucky days, colors, or stones are modern inventions rather than historical traditions.
